**Title:** Dedup window in Hollowell alert deduplicator drops distinct security alerts

The deduplicator collapses alerts sharing a fingerprint within a 90-second window, but the fingerprint omits the source host field. Two simultaneous intrusion alerts from different Bramleigh edge nodes were merged, and only one paged on-call. Proposed fix: include host in the hash and shorten the window for security-class alerts. Reproduced on staging; the affected build is identified by the token below.

build token for bageg-yahof: htk3_673

## Schema Registry Quickstart

Welcome! All events flowing through Pipewren must have a schema registered in Ledgevault before release cut. The registry rejects unknown event types at publish time, so a missed registration will block your release train. Run `ledgevault check` against the candidate branch as part of your cut checklist. The CLI needs registry credentials to do that, so add this line to your local .env before running it.

env line for fajop-taguf: VAULT_KEY20=82a8caa7b14c704c3638

## v2.8.1 — Key rotation

Welcome to the Tailspout team! This release rotates the signing key used by our internal log-tailing CLI, `tailspout`. The previous key expired per the quarterly schedule set by the Platform Trust group at Quillhaven Systems. All binaries published after this release are signed with the new key, so older verification configs will fail until updated. Update your local trust store before pulling v2.8.1. The new signing key is below.

release key, taduf-yajef: bky13_uGiieNoy5KKUY

### Step 4: Stabilize the integration tests

Heads up: the Tollgate payments suite is flaky mostly because tests share one sandbox ledger. Before migrating, give each test run its own namespace and bump the settlement poll timeout — the old default is way too tight. Once that's in place, reruns should drop to near zero. The test harness picks up these configuration values at startup.

config for hahip-yajep:
holix:
  log_level: error
  metrics_host: metrics.holix.qorvellabs.internal
  pin: 9600
  pool_size: 8